KVM: mmu: extract spte.h and spte.c



The SPTE format will be common to both the shadow and the TDP MMU.

Extract code that implements the format to a separate module, as a
first step towards adding the TDP MMU and putting mmu.c on a diet.

static inline bool kvm_vcpu_ad_need_write_protect(struct kvm_vcpu *vcpu)
{
	/*
	 * When using the EPT page-modification log, the GPAs in the log
	 * would come from L2 rather than L1.  Therefore, we need to rely
	 * on write protection to record dirty pages.  This also bypasses
	 * PML, since writes now result in a vmexit.
	 */
	return vcpu->arch.mmu == &vcpu->arch.guest_mmu;
}
